Meesha case adjourned
LAHORE: An additional district and sessions court on Monday adjourned the hearing of a defamation suit against singer Meesha Shafi by singer Ali Zafar.
The court adjourned after cross-examination of a witness of Meesha Shafi namely Hamna Zubair. Previously, the court had recorded the statement of Hamna Zubair and had summoned her again for cross examination of her statement.
Moreover, the court had dismissed a plea of Meesha seeking a stay on defamation proceedings against her after Ali had submitted before the court that Meesha was trying to delay the court proceedings.
It is pertinent to mention here that Meesha is also facing a case in the FIA Cyber Crime wing. In September, the FIA Cyber Crime Wing had registered a case against singer Meesha Shafi, actress Iffat Umar and seven others for their alleged involvement in a vilification campaign against singer Ali Zafar.
